ROCK ‘n’ roll and rugby league are back with this year’s NRL grand final day set to be headlined by a Hall of Fame guitarist and a Grammy award winning band.

The Sunday Telegraph can reveal the NRL are planning to announce popular US band Train and Slash, the former lead guitarist of Guns N’ Roses, as the pre-game entertainment for the October 5 decider at ANZ Stadium.

Train, whose hits include Drops of Jupiter and Hey Soul Sister scored the US rock act three Grammy awards, will also release their seventh album next week.

The announcement of Slash to the grand final day entertainment is an obvious fit with his sizzling solo work providing the theme music for Nine’s NRL finals coverage.

The arrival of both rock acts underlines a week-long celebration ahead of the grand final, with details for fans set to be announced by the NRL in coming days.
